Green, S., 1978: Computational test of the infinite order sudden approximation for excitation of linear rigid rotors by collisions with atoms. Chem. Phys., 31, 425-431, doi:10.1016/0301-0104(78)85134-9.

The infinite order sudden approximation for excitation of linear rigid rotors by collisions with atom is tested by comparing integral state-to-state cross sections with accurate close coupling and coupled states results. The systems studied are HCl-Ar, HCl-He, CO-He, HCN-He, CS-H2 and OCS-H2. With the exception of diatomic hydrides (e.g., HCl) which have atypically large rotational constants the method is found to be very accurate to remarkably low collision energies. This approximation should generally be extremely useful for thermal energy collisions.
